Top 12 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Klitmøller, Denmark
Klitmøller is a Danish town located in the Thisted Municipality in Northern Denmark. It used to be a small fishing village, but changing weather patterns resulted in its transformation into one of Europe’s premier windsurfing and kitesurfing destinations, giving it the name of Cold Hawaii. There are a number of surf schools in town which helps even beginnings to pick up these skills. There's also a summer festival that takes place annually during the first weekend in June. Top 10 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Skagen, Denmark
Skagen is on Denmark's northeastern coast. It was a fishing village in the middle ages. In the 1800s, painters flocked to the area so much so that they were named Skagen artists. Today, it has is a picturesque town known for its natural beauty and art. People enjoy going to the serene Grenen Skagen, a beach that is also where two bodies of water, the Kattegat and Skagerrak Straight, meet as well as many other peaceful beaches in that area. There are also a plethora of craft stores, boutiques, and galleries that sell various types of art pieces. What do you want to explore in Skagen? 10 Best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Frederikshavn, Denmark
Exploring off-the-beaten-path when traveling surprises you with hidden gems you won’t usually find in travel guides. Take Frederikshavn, for example. It is known to be a transport hub for ferries going to and from Sweden and Norway, but this charming Danish town has plenty to offer. For an enriching cultural experience, guests will enjoy exploring its historical landmarks as the town has a rich maritime history. Take a guided tour of Bangsbo Fort Bunker Museum, a military installation built during the second world war. The town also features Palm Beach, which is the only of its kind in Denmark. Cool off under the shade of its 100 palm trees. These are just some of the interesting things to do in town. Top 29 Things To Do In Aalborg, Denmark
Aalborg is located in the Jutland region of Denmark. It is a city that is rich in history. The Vikings, tracing back to the year 500 during the Nordic Iron Age, have their history in the region which served as a passageway for their longboats. The Lindholm Høje Museum, which is located close by, features exhibits on Viking culture & history and was even a burial site for the ancient warriors. So, if ever you had dreamed of visiting a Viking town, then the city of Aalborg is just the place for you. It is also known for its revitalized waterfront on the Limfjord, the body of water that cuts through Jutland. There are several other sites to be visited, like recreation centers, cultural centers and restaurants, to have a taste of the local delicacies. Top 12 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Bornholm, Denmark
Bornholm is a Danish island in the Baltic Sea, to the east of Denmark, whose main industries are dairy farming, glass production, and pottery production using locally worked clay. Tourism is important during the summer, and visitors have diverse options in places to visit. There is an especially large number of Denmark's round churches on the island. The island is also known as Sunshine Island because of its weather, and Rock Island because of its geology, which consists of granite. Be sure to visit the ruin of Hammershus which is located at the northwestern tip of Bornholm, it is an impressive medieval fortress and is the largest in northern Europe. 12 Handpicked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Frederiksberg, Denmark
Frederiksberg is part of the Capital Region of Denmark and its close proximity to Copenhagen makes it a popular tourist destination. Frederiksberg Church has a unique and interesting design that draws many visitors. It also places you near all the things to try and places to visit in the city. The octagonal church has a pyramidal roof and there are only three churches with such architecture. The Frederiksberg Palace and the Frederiksberg Town Hall are other historical buildings that are worth a visit. Tivoli Gardens, a 19th-century amusement park, the Copenhagen Zoo and the Frederiksberg Gardens are great spots for those visiting with children. The three streets - Godthåbsvej, Gammel Kongevej and Falkoner Alle - are the busiest shopping areas and ideal for those looking to enjoy some time shopping during their holidays. Top 10 Airbnb Vacation Rentals In Bogense, Denmark
Bogense is a town in central Denmark, located in Funen in Nordfyn municipality, the region of Southern Denmark. It is renowned for its half-timbered houses, narrow streets and large marina. This destination is a popular tourist spot in the summer. The city is connected to Odense and Middelfart via buses. First established as a trading post at the end of the 12th century, its layout with a central main street and a number of cross streets are typical of medieval development. The marina, which is the best in Denmark, is within walking distance of the town and was first opened in 1976. Palby Fyn Cup, a Yachting competition, starts and ends at the marina. Historical landmarks include Saint Nicholas Church, built in 1406 on the remains of a 12th-century Romanesque church, a 16th-century altar, a 13th-century baptismal font, and a carved pulpit from 1604. Top 10 Airbnb Vacation Rentals in Ribe, Denmark
History lovers will get a kick out of Ribe, which is not only the oldest town in Denmark, but also one that played a key role in the rise and fall of the Vikings. Excavations unearthed artifacts that gave people a better idea of how the town came to be one of the centers of trade and commerce during the Viking Age. Many of these archeological discoveries are housed in the Ribe Viking Museum, while the Ribe Viking Center features a recreation of a Viking village. Ribe is also one of the most well-preserved medieval towns today and still features the cobblestone streets and half-timber homes that marked the era. It also serves as the home of the oldest cathedral in Denmark - Vor Frue Kirke (The Church of Our Lady). One of the best times to visit Ribe is from May 1 to September 15, when the Night Watchman sings his fantastic tales, as he tells people that bedtime is approaching.
